The R&A has recently announced that LIV golfers will now have a formal pathway to qualify for The Open. This decision allows players from the controversial tour to compete in one of golf’s oldest and most esteemed tournaments. This development reflects a changing landscape in the sport as organizations strive to balance competitive integrity with inclusivity.
Beginning in 2023, LIV players will have the opportunity to secure spots through specific qualifiers, increasing competition among participants. The R&A aims to ensure that extraordinary talent, regardless of their tour affiliation, has a fair chance to shine at The Open. This qualification pathway includes exemptions based on world rankings and performances in designated tournaments leading up to the event.
The introduction of this pathway has elicited mixed reactions within the golfing community. supporters view it as a step toward unity in golf, while critics express concerns about its implications for traditional tours. As the situation evolves, attention will be on whether this move results in more diverse fields and compelling narratives at future championships.
